The short version

Lake of the Woods has notably lower household income than the US average, with a median household income of $55,987. Population has held roughly steady since 2023. 22%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, below the national rate of 36%. Median home value is $272,200. With a median age of 57.7, the population is older than the US median of 38.9. Households here earn about 30% less than the Arizona median.

Frequently asked

How many people live in Lake of the Woods, Arizona?

Lake of the Woods, Arizona has about 3,250 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.

What is the median household income in Lake of the Woods, Arizona?

The typical household in Lake of the Woods, Arizona earns about $55,987 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is Lake of the Woods, Arizona expensive?

In Lake of the Woods, Arizona, the median home is worth about $272,200, and the typical rent is about $812 a month.

How educated are people in Lake of the Woods, Arizona?

About 22.5% of adults age 25 and over in Lake of the Woods, Arizona h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in Lake of the Woods, Arizona?

About 12.8% of people in Lake of the Woods, Arizona live below the federal poverty line.
